AP PhotoDriver Mohamed Al Marri, center-left, and throttleman Nadir Bin Hendi, center-right, of powerboat "Victory 1" which won 1st place, throttleman Jean-Marc Sanchez, 2nd left, and driver Abdullah Al Mehairbi, far left, of "Victory 7" which won 2nd place, both boats from Victory Team Dubai, and driver Chris Parsonage, 2nd right, and throttleman Billy Moore, far right, of "Negotiator" which came third place, receive their awards at the Egyptian Grand Prix in Porto Marina, Egypt Saturday, Oct. 25. Victory Team Dubai claimed first and second places in the Egyptian Grand Prix with boats "Victory 1" and "Victory 7", with third place going to Chris Parsonage Racing of England's boat "Negotiator"./p
